转载自我的笔记:http://caf99af3.wiz03.com/share/s/3a-pHP3y4ABk2SLM5t03faoi1j7sZ01WKk0q2dhfms2PSBxS
AES 使用 SPN 结构
输入分组为 128bit 也就是16 byte。(还有192或256比特)

加密 与 解密

AES 对称密码.md

  1. S-box s盒替换
    关于 S-box 的来看 有限域 GF(28)GF(2^8) , 根据明文字节(十六进制)来作为横坐标与纵坐标,替换为 S-box 中相应位置的字节。
  2. shiftRows行变换
    以 4 字节为单位向左平移
    AES 对称密码.md
  3. MixColumns 列混淆
  4. AddRoundKey 与轮**(子**)进行 XOR
    目的:
    矩阵中的每个字节与该轮**做XOR运算。
    操作:
    加密过程,每轮的输入与轮**异或一次;
    解密过程,每轮的输入再异或上该轮**即可恢复。

相关文章:

  • 2022-01-18
  • 2021-12-31
  • 2022-01-01
  • 2021-09-18
  • 2022-12-23
  • 2022-12-23
  • 2022-12-23
猜你喜欢
  • 2021-06-07
  • 2022-12-23
  • 2022-12-23
  • 2021-10-16
  • 2021-10-12
  • 2022-12-23
相关资源
相似解决方案